Jacqueline Laurita was Advised to Terminate Second Pregnancy

Real Housewives of New Jersey star Jacqueline Laurita was advised by doctors  to end her second pregnancy fearing a miscarriage, reported Starcasm.net.

On Sunday's episode of the Real Housewives of New Jersey, Jacqueline and husband Chris disclosed their 4-year-old son's autism.  Before Nicholas' birth, Jacqueline had five miscarriages and doctors said they were not hopeful about Nicholas. "He was a miracle baby," Chris said. "When we got pregnant with Nick, we went to the doctors to get a checkup and there was no heartbeat. And the doctors said 'Look, you're having another miscarriage, you have to terminate the pregnancy, and Jacqueline was like 'Listen, the answer's no. I'm not terminating the pregnancy right now.''"

Although the reports by doctors showed bleak chances of a successful pregnancy, the 43-year-old TV star decided not to lose hope and give her pregnancy a chance. And her son Nicholas was born a healthy baby.

However, Jacqueline noticed that Nicholas showed no signs of development compared to other children his age. She said he even stopped saying 'I love you,' singing his favourite songs and did not respond to her pointing to an object. After a pediatric treatment, the couple got to know that their son had autism.

Jacqueline said she did not give up on Nicholas and instead thought of providing proper treatment to the child. "I began reading everything I could find on autism. We learned that early intervention is the key to recovery. We learned that diet and nutrition play an important role. We learned that my husband and I would have to work together to be our son's greatest advocates," she wrote on Parenting.

On Sunday's episode, Jacqueline said that Nicholas is now able to say 'I love you' again.
